No fewer than 30 people were killed, while 70 other injured when two female suicide bomber detonated an Improvised Explosive Device (IEDs) at the internally displaced persons camp in Dikwa, the headquarters of Dikwa local government area of Borno State. Chairman Borno State Emergency Management gency, Ahmed Satomi has said.
Satomi, revealed this to newsmen Wednesday said the incident which occurred at the camp established in recently liberated Dikwa at about 6:30am on Tuesday also caused injuries to several persons.
Satomi said two female bomber stormed IDPs camp in Dikwa local goverment area of Borno state at about 6:30 am on Tuesday, blew up themselves in the midst of the crowd of displaced persons, killing over 30 persons and injured 78 others.
Satomi, who spoke to newsmen on phone said: “As I am speaking to you I am at the State Specialist Hospital Maiduguri where those injured in the suicide bomb attack by two female were brought for treatment.”
“It was really sad the injured were brought in today (Wednesday) because of the distance of Dikwa from here?”, the ESMA chairman stated.
He said those killed were buried on Tuesday in the town, as he equally revealed that the military has beefed up security around the town.
Dikwa is 90 kilometers away from Maiduguri, the Borno state Capital, a town which was recently reclaimed from insurgents and has the largest mega camp in the state which has over 70,000 IDPs.
